    Description

    We go back to the years around 1925.
    Embark on a fantastic journey and search for the most enigmatic book in the world – the voynich manuscript, which no human has been able to translate to this day.
    It is written in an unknown script and language and profusely illustrated with images of unidentified plants, enigmatic astronomical drawings, and puzzling human figures.
    Find the missing pages of the medieval codex and discover the secret behind the magical drawings and mysterious glyphs.
    Compete against your competitors and be the first to solve all puzzles. But be careful, agents are on their way to steal your discoveries and knowledge.
    And some bibliophiles experts need to be convinced by you before they pass on their key findings to you.
    Take advantage of the world's largest Zeppelin airships, airplanes and ocean liners to get anywhere quickly or choose the elegant Orientexpress to meet informants in Constantinople.
    Recruit agents to purchase important artifacts ahead of your competitors.
    Travel around the world, search for the most mysterious manuscript in the world and find all the necessary information and artifacts to solve the puzzle first.
    Who will be the first to solve the big riddle and thus become world famous or keep his occult secret to himself in order to become one of the most powerful people in the world?
    Codex is an exciting board game with strategic and cooperative elements for two to six players in the race for one of the greatest riddles of bibliophile and occult history.
    The game mechanic is a combination of deck building, set collection, worker placement, area movement and engine building.
